Compatibility With GPUS

Choosing the right PCIe riser cable is essential for ensuring your GPU performs at its best. First, check compatibility with your specific GPU models, like NVIDIA’s RTX 40 series or AMD’s RX 7000 series, as these cables support different data transfer rates. Many riser cables are backward compatible, allowing use with older PCIe versions, which adds versatility to your setup. Make sure the riser cable can handle the required data transfer rate; PCIe 4.0 supports up to 64 GB/s, while PCIe 5.0 goes up to 128 GB/s. Additionally, confirm that the physical dimensions and connector types match your GPU and motherboard. Finally, consider designs with enhanced shielding and low-resistance materials to maintain signal integrity during high-load situations.

Cable Length Options

While selecting a PCIe riser cable, considering the right cable length is essential to ensuring best performance and a tidy setup. Start by measuring the distance from your motherboard PCIe slot to the GPU PCB, as cable lengths typically range from 2 to 35.4 inches. Common lengths like 20 cm (about 7.87 inches) and 30 cm (approximately 11.8 inches) suit standard builds. If you’re working with larger or more complex setups, such as vertical GPU mounts or unique case layouts, you might need longer cables. Just remember, longer cables can risk signal integrity, so opt for well-designed options to mitigate potential delays or interference. Some riser cables also offer multiple length choices for tailored solutions.

Signal Integrity Features

Signal integrity is essential for maximizing the performance of your PCIe riser cable, especially in high-demand scenarios. To achieve this, look for cables with advanced EMI shielding that minimizes electromagnetic interference, ensuring stable data transmission. High-quality materials like silver-plated copper and low-resistance PCB designs enhance conductivity and reduce signal loss. Additionally, cables with individual foil-wrapped differential signal pairs help maintain clean signal paths, boosting overall performance under load. Opt for riser cables featuring gold-plated connectors, as they resist corrosion and wear, preserving signal integrity over time. Finally, make sure the cable type is compatible with your GPU and motherboard to prevent signal degradation, enhancing performance during high bandwidth tasks.
